Project Oversight Minimum








While every project should be managed well, there will be problems that require the project manager, a steering team, and a project portfolio oversight role to understand the truth about status and provide transparency to leadership. In this case, systemic cultural barriers makes governance even more challenging. ...

... "A culture of over-optimism held sway, the committee found, and financial management was deficient to the extent that costs and progress were not monitored or reported for the first three years ... " ...
